denos: As of Jan 1, 2007, Ericsson will have a paid up, perpetual infrastructure license, covering 2G standards. Here are pertinent abstracts from the PLA. In regards to 3G, Ericssson has no patent rights, and in effect has been infringing. Nobody knows why IDCC has not been acting on the infringement issue.

Grant. ITC hereby grants, and shall cause its Affiliates to grant, to
Licensee and Licensee's Affiliates a perpetual, non-exclusive, worldwide,royalty-bearing license under the ITC Patents:

"Covered Standards" means the following recognized digital cellular standards or other digital cellular specifications for digital cellular TDMA-based communications systems describing the air interface between infrastructure equipment and terminal units: TIA/EIA 54/136, GSM, GPRS, EDGE, PDC, PHS, and with respect to Covered Terminal Units additionally all other TDMA standards, as amended or enhanced from time to time (including TDMA based 2.5G, TDMA based 2.75G, TDMA based 2.8G, etc., but not Third Generation (other than EDGE)); provided, that in no event shall "Covered Standards" be construed to include any Excluded Standard.


Unless this Agreement is sooner terminated, the license granted to Licensee under the ITC Patents with respect to Covered Infrastructure Units as set forth (and limited) under Article II shall be deemed fully paid up as of January 1, 2007 based on Licensee's remittance of all cash payments accruing under this Agreement.
